Analysis
The most recent figure for labor force, total, per capita in Germany is 0.5216 units per person, measured in 2025.
The figure is down 0.5% on the previous year and down 0.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, labor force, total, per capita in Germany peaked at 0.5293 units per person in 2019 and was at its lowest, 0.4864 units per person, in 1996.
That places Germany 41st out of 188 countries with data for 2025, putting it in the top qu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 36 years of available data.

How this figure is calculated
Labor force, total div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Labor force, total Γ· Population, total
Computed from
- Labor force, total International Labour Organization (ILO), type: estimates based on external database
- Population, total World Population Prospects, United Nations (UN)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
